Barge Lady Promotes Gourmet Burgundy Canal Voyage

November 30, 2010 10:07 PM

The Barge Lady, an American-based broker of French canal barge vacations, is promoting cruises on the eight-passenger Prosperite. The vacation offers cooking demonstrations, the chance to shop with the chef in food markets, and wine tasting in the nearby Cote d’Or wine region. “While the chance to wander into small villages and to explore the area’s cultural treasures remains strong, our guests want in-depth exposure to the cuisine, cheeses and wines of France,” said Ellen Sack, The Barge Lady.

Prosperite guests can gather around the open kitchen and watch the master chef demonstrate techniques for homemade pastas and desserts. The multi-course meals feature moderate portions of intensely flavored cuisine. Guests have compared the results to having a private Michelin-starred chef. Accompanying wines are local in origin and feature vintages that are not exported, thus exposing passengers to brand new tastings. Twenty-four wines and 36 cheeses are introduced and explained during the cruise.

The introduction to the Cote d’Or wine region includes a visit to Chateau de Clos de Vougeot, a 12th century winery built by Cistercian monks. Guests can explore the ancient wine presses and the chateau surrounded by vineyards. Other highlights include daily chauffeured excursions to historic churches, medieval towns and charming villages.

Prosperite boasts four 270-square-foot cabins with en-suite bathrooms. The salon is contemporary in style, while the sun deck features a hot tub. The 2011 season begins April 3 and ends Oct. 29, and guests depart from Paris every Sunday and are returned to Paris the following Saturday. The charter price for a six-night cruise ranges from $39,900 to $49,900 and includes transfers to and from Paris in a Mercedes Benz vehicle, gourmet cuisine onboard, one dinner on shore at a Michelin-starred restaurant, wine with meals, open bar, daily chauffeured and guided sightseeing, and use of onboard facilities on board such as bicycles.

Sack has been a broker of European canal barge vacations since 1985. She represents 43 vessels in France, England, Ireland, Holland, Germany and Scotland. Commission on the Prosperite is 12 percent, and the company says it sends the check with the boarding documents one month prior to departure.
